Nuts and Bolts of AAC Blocks Manufacturing

But in ed or aerated concrete the mixture is air and if manufactured without autoclaving, drying shrinkage will cause cracking. The calcium silicate hydrates formed during autoclaving is more stable than the one formed of cement at room temperature. Autoclaved products have low shrinkage.

Concrete Blocks

The nominal dimensions of concrete block as per BIS are as follows: Length - 600, 500, 450 or 400 mm Height - 100 or 200 mm Width - 50, 75, 100, 150, 200, 250 or 300 mm Actual sizes will be less than 10 mm of mortar thickness. For Concrete and Hollow concrete blocks nominal length 390 mm and height 190 mm.

Concrete Blocks

Hollow concrete blocks. Open and Closed cavity-type hollow concrete blocks are classified into three grades: Grade A - They possess a minimum density of 1500 kg/m³ and are used for load-bearing walls. Grade B - They have a density below 1500 kg/m¬³ and used for load-bearing walls. Grade C - These blocks are used for non-load bearing walls ...

Process Flow

Dosing and mixing. A dosing and mixing unit is used to form the correct mix to produce Autoclaved Aerated Concrete (AAC) blocks. Fly ash/sand slurry is pumped into a separate container. Once the desired weight is poured in, pumping is stopped. Similarly lime powder, cement and gypsum are poured into individual containers using screw conveyors.

CN101306934A

The invention discloses a formula of a ceramic aggregate aerated concrete brick and a method for making the concrete brick. The compositions in portion by weight of the concrete brick are: 12 to 26 portions of cement, 26 to 46 portions of fly ash, 16 to 28 portions of ceramic aggregate, 2 to 6 portions of slag, 2 to 6 portions of cinder, 16 to 26 portions of water …
